1、其次,看Android源代碼,多練習(xí),敢于嘗試。知識學(xué)得差不多了,可以自己嘗試做一些游戲開源。
創(chuàng)新互聯(lián)溝通電話:13518219792,為您提供成都網(wǎng)站建設(shè)網(wǎng)頁設(shè)計及定制高端網(wǎng)站建設(shè)服務(wù),創(chuàng)新互聯(lián)網(wǎng)頁制作領(lǐng)域十多年,包括酒店設(shè)計等多個方面擁有豐富設(shè)計經(jīng)驗(yàn),選擇創(chuàng)新互聯(lián),為企業(yè)錦上添花。
2、使用xml首先對于界面進(jìn)行布局,然后在Activity里面進(jìn)行引用是最常見的應(yīng)用軟件開發(fā)技術(shù),這種方式使用的最大,需要學(xué)習(xí)的內(nèi)容也最多。
3、培訓(xùn)機(jī)構(gòu)學(xué)習(xí)。如果你時間上允許不失為一種好的選擇,可以快速入門?;ヂ?lián)網(wǎng)產(chǎn)品(時代)有一個重要特點(diǎn),就是拿資金換時間。如果能快速入門,到這個行業(yè)去發(fā)展,就比自己慢慢學(xué)習(xí)要好得多。畢竟現(xiàn)在Android開發(fā)太熱了。
4、第開發(fā)語言選擇。語言其實(shí)只是開發(fā)實(shí)際應(yīng)用的第一步,安卓開發(fā)的首選語言是Kotlin,次選語言為Java。建議是學(xué)習(xí)熟悉Java后,再學(xué)習(xí)Kotlin的基礎(chǔ)語法。
5、首先如果沒有Java基礎(chǔ),建議先學(xué)習(xí)Java的語法知識,如果已經(jīng)學(xué)會了一門語言(如c語言、c++、c#等),那么可以先邊學(xué)Android邊學(xué)Java,只要把Java語法規(guī)則學(xué)會就算入門了,再學(xué)點(diǎn)Java API就更好。
1、界面開發(fā)是一種基本的技術(shù),幾乎所有的程序里面都需要用到。
2、Android開發(fā)培訓(xùn)學(xué)習(xí)內(nèi)容Java面向?qū)ο蟾呒壘幊?,java編程語法進(jìn)階;高級JDK API開發(fā)技術(shù),Java Web編程;Android基礎(chǔ)階段大綱;Android項(xiàng)目實(shí)戰(zhàn)階段大綱;就業(yè)指導(dǎo)及職業(yè)規(guī)劃。
3、應(yīng)用程序 Android以Java為編程語言,使接口到功能,都有層出不窮的變化,其中Activity等同于J2ME的MIDlet,一個 Activity 類負(fù)責(zé)創(chuàng)建視窗,一個活動中的Activity就是在 foreground(前景)模式,背景運(yùn)行的程序叫做Service。
1、Android是安卓一種基于Linux內(nèi)核(不包含GNU組件)的自由及開放源代碼的操作系統(tǒng)。主要使用于移動設(shè)備,如智能手機(jī)和平板電腦,由美國Google公司和開放手機(jī)聯(lián)盟領(lǐng)導(dǎo)及開發(fā)。
2、安卓開發(fā)是指安卓手復(fù)機(jī)上的app開發(fā),主要采用java語言來制開發(fā),另外為了要提升程序運(yùn)行性能,還需要會用c/c來寫.so動態(tài)鏈接庫。安卓開發(fā)屬于前端開發(fā)的一個分支,何謂前端,即用戶端,展示后臺運(yùn)行結(jié)果和交互。
3、安卓開發(fā)是做手機(jī)客戶端的。比如我們經(jīng)常用的淘寶,你在電腦上通過瀏覽器上的淘寶這個叫做pc端 你在你手機(jī)上下載的淘寶,是手機(jī)客戶端,他就是用安卓做的,這就是生活中經(jīng)常用的安卓開發(fā)的東西啦。
界面開發(fā)技術(shù) 界面開發(fā)是一種基本的技術(shù),幾乎所有的程序里面都需要用到。
應(yīng)用程序 Android以Java為編程語言,使接口到功能,都有層出不窮的變化,其中Activity等同于J2ME的MIDlet,一個Activity類負(fù)責(zé)創(chuàng)建視窗,一個活動中的Activity就是在foreground(前景)模式,背景運(yùn)行的程序叫做Service。
第一個層次和傳統(tǒng)的嵌入式Linux最接近,主要涉及的是CPU、GPU以及外設(shè)的驅(qū)動以及使能方面。需要熟悉Linux內(nèi)核,Android框架定義中驅(qū)動的接口規(guī)范等等,這部分開源社區(qū)的力量最大。
掌握扎實(shí)的java基礎(chǔ),了解各種設(shè)計模式,熟練掌握AndroidUI控件、AndroidJava層API的相關(guān)使用。往中級層次發(fā)展時,繼續(xù)深入學(xué)習(xí)java編程技術(shù),掌握更多Android開發(fā)需要的庫,還要精通ml、json解析,會做socketc/s端的程序。
,Android進(jìn)階高級:藍(lán)牙/WIFI SMS/MMS 應(yīng)用實(shí)現(xiàn) 深層次解析GPS原理。
一:JavaSE編程 Java是一種面向?qū)ο蟮拈_發(fā)語言,Android操作系統(tǒng)的應(yīng)用層使用Java語言來開發(fā),所以要想進(jìn)行Android開發(fā)必須有良好的Java基礎(chǔ)。
分享名稱:android與開發(fā) android與開發(fā)教程
文章分享:http://aaarwkj.com/article17/dgdpegj.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供建站公司、網(wǎng)站排名、網(wǎng)站改版、定制網(wǎng)站、動態(tài)網(wǎng)站、Google
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)